River Magic: An Easy Smoky Mountain Guided Walk





Description
Slow down beside one of the Smokies’ biggest and among the most beautiful mountain rivers. River Magic is an easy guided walk designed for guests who want the peace of moving water, forest shade, deep pools, sparkling cascades, wildflowers, and stories of the landscape without a demanding climb and without the crowds. This gentle riverside experience blends natural beauty with interpretation from an expert guide. You’ll learn about the plants, wildlife, stream life, and human history connected to these mountain valleys while enjoying one of the most approachable ways to experience Great Smoky Mountains National Park. Best for: Families, beginners, seniors, first-time visitors, nature lovers, and anyone who wants an easy guided river walk near Gatlinburg. Duration: 3.5 Hours | Difficulty: Easy | Mileage: 4.2 Miles | Elevation Change: 300’ | Ages: All Meeting Location: Sugarlands Visitors Center
